Job description

The Cost Engineerroledevelops detailed cost estimates for components and tooling using an activity‑based costing approach. This role works directly with bills of material, drawings, and physical samples to understand how parts are made and to estimate the associatedcomponent,manufacturing,and investment costs.

In this position, you will use established Stellantis methods and processes to analyze costs, provide guidance to internal teams, and support cost convergence activities. You will collaborate with global engineering,purchasing, finance, and supplier teams to ensure competitive and transparent cost structures from early concept through serial production.

Multiple roles are being fulfilled within this job posting- for allcomponentscopes within the vehicle structure(Body, Interior, Chassis, Engine Adaptation, Electrical Components and Systems, Powertrain). Position fulfillmenttoutilizeapplicant backgroundand experience as paired to internal role needs.Organization Success in this role requires curiosity, agility, and a collaborative mindset within a fast‑paced, global environment.

Key Deliverables:

Developcomponentcost estimates fornew programs, including:

  • Early‑phase cost engineering estimates
  • Detailed “should‑cost” calculations using a bottom‑up manufacturing approach
  • Provideidea generationandcostsupport during vehicle development to help achieve cost targets (Design‑to‑Cost)
  • Supportpurchasingduring supplier negotiations by completing gap analyses of supplier cost breakdowns(Piece Price, ED&D, Tooling)
  • Contribute to benchmarking and value optimization activities, including serial life should‑cost assessments
  • Collaborate closely withinternal global team,Engineering, Buyers,andSuppliers
  • Provide global cost comparison analysis in partnership with the broader Cost Engineering community
